CAINS HEADS STATESIDE IN EXPORT BID

Liverpool brewer Cains is taking its award winning Export Lager to the biggest beer trade show in America in a bid to crack the US.

The National Beer Wholesalers’ Association convention is held at Caesar’s Palace, Las Vegas later this month when some of the most powerful players from the US beer industry get together.

This year’s convention, which attracts over 3,000 wholesalers, offers Cains a huge showcase opportunity to begin exporting to a nation already in love with the history and culture of Liverpool.

Cains joint managing director Sudarghara Dusanj, believes that the show could represent a fantastic new chapter for the historic brand.

He said: “Cains is already immensely popular with American tourists who visit the city and we are looking to reach into a market where craft beers are well established and highly regarded.

“We have been liaising with UK Trade and Industry (UKTI) regarding exporting our products and Cains Export Lager has been developed specifically with international markets in mind, in terms of packaging, ABV and design.

“Lager is the product we have chosen to promote because we believe it offers a refreshing alternative to the traditional ales and bitters typically exported from the UK.

“We will obviously be promoting the lager alongside the Liverpool which Americans are familiar with – the home of The Beatles and an historic port with strong connections to the US.”

Just a small percentage of such a vast export market could represent a significant new revenue stream for Cains, which is also exploring markets throughout continental Europe.
